Sourdough Cinnamon Rolls with Apples

Delicious warm cinnamon rolls with a unique sourdough twist and sweet apple filling, perfect for brunch or an afternoon treat.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up active sourdough starter
  • 1/2 cup milk
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1/4 cup butter, melted
  • 2 large eggs
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
  • 2 cups chopped apples (like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p)

Instructions

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ine the sourdough starter, milk, sugar, and melted butter. Stir until well mixed.
  2. Add the eggs and mix well.
  3. Gradually add the flour and salt, mixing until a dough forms.
  4. Knead the dough for about 5-7 minutes until smooth.
  5. Allow the dough to rise in a warm place for about 1-2 hours, or until doubled in size.
  6. Roll out the dough into a rectangle on a floured surface.
  7. Spread with softened butter, sprinkle with cinnamon, sugar, and top with chopped apples.
  8. Roll the dough tightly, cut into even pieces, and place in a greased baking pan.
  9. Cover and let rise for another 30-45 minutes.
  10.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.

Notes

For best flavor, use fresh ingredients, especially the apples. Consider using parchment paper in your baking pan to avoid sticking. A sharp knife or dental floss works wonders for cutting the rolls without squishing them.
